What Questions Should I Ask About Inpatient Drug and Alcohol Rehab in Allgood, Alabama?

To make sure that you have the best outcome from time spent in an inpatient drug treatment facility, there are certain questions that you may want to inquire about. The answers you receive will help you decide which program has the best service options for your specific substance abuse problem and drug and alcohol addiction.

These questions include:

1. Is the Program Specific?

Find out if the Allgood center is geared towards specific populations and individuals. This is because there are some extremely specialized inpatient drug and alcohol rehabilitation facilities for women, LGBTQ+ individuals, men, young individuals, teens, and the elderly - among many others. Other programs, however, may have a more diverse population of patients.

In case you have some special needs because of your identity and the fact that you relate to a specific group, you may find greater gains attending a rehab program that specializes in that particular demographic.

2. Which Drug Addictions Does It Treat?

In case you are addicted to heroin, you may experience success much quicker if you attend a facility that specifically addresses this type of substance abuse and drug addiction. This is due to the fact that there are various types of addictive, mind-altering, and harmful substances and each requires an unique kind of rehabilitation.

3. How are The Accommodations?

Although accommodations might not be as vital as the type of treatment you will receive, it may still matter a great deal. This is due to the fact that you may not want to feel uncomfortable with the space you live in on top of the discomfort stemming from your drug and alcohol addiction treatment.

In many cases, inpatient drug treatment in Allgood, AL. might last longer than a few months. Therefore, you need to ensure that the accommodations at the facility you select can meet all your needs and that your environment will feel positive and empower your recovery.

In a luxury inpatient program, for example, you may receive resort-like experiences and accommodations. These facilities also offer a number of different amenities and services that could make it easier for you to conquer your substance abuse and drug and alcohol addiction.
